Description
Apply engineering principles & analytical techniques to establish and continuously improve manufacturing processes and products. Implement interim and permanent corrective actions to resolve quality issues using 8D tool, 6 panel, etc. Knowledge of and ability to execute measurement systems analysis & variable data analysis Identify sources of variation within a production environment effectively and efficiently Establish tolerance limits and facilitate appropriate corrective actions Establish and monitor quality target levels for each build Provide input for design and assembly concepts which will yield nominal variations Establish critical characteristics for gauging and measuring data collection methods Established and active employee resource groups Support expedited concern resolution with cross functional teams including the Quality Department, Production and Suppliers Review internal/external suppliers for critical characteristics process compatibility Review incoming quality concerns to maintain quality with assigned area; must have experience with initiating containment, determining root cause and implementing corrective actions. High School Diploma or GED Required 1- 2 years of experience in quality assurance, quality manufacturing, quality engineering, or related technical role, ideally with exposure to incoming inspection or supplier interaction. Understanding of quality control principles and methodologies. Proficiency in Microsoft Office Suite (Excel, Word, Outlook). Willingness to work all shifts/alternative work schedule as required Bachelor's degree in Engineering (Mechanical, Electrical, Industrial, Quality, or a related technical field) or Quality Management. Previous automotive and/or quality analysis experience Proficiency in the use of problem-solving tools (Six Sigma, DOE, 8D, 5 Why, etc) Effective oral and written communication skills Self-starter, with the ability to be self-directed in a high-volume, fast-paced environment
